   There is yet an unmentioned part of the management plans of the eagles' habitat: Identification & preservation of their usage trees in conjunction with the protection of their nest trees. The latter are protected for a period of up to 5 consecutive years of non-use.  
      
    The "usage trees" are totally ignored. Each nesting pair has up to a half-dozen trees which they use for specific or mixed purposes. Some are exclusively "sentinel" trees, others are "resting or loafing" perches, & still others are used exclusively for hunting from. Still another total category is their "night roost" which can be further away & exceedingly difficult to identify.   
      
   These assorted categories of trees may be as near as 50m from a nest, others may be as far away as 1km or even further. As the now-legal encroachment zone has shrunk, so will almost surely the eagles' prosperity.
